Home
last modified time | relevance | path

Searched refs:limit (Results 1 - 7 of 7) sorted by relevance

/drivers/peripheral/user_auth/test/unittest/database/
H A Didm_database_test.cpp43 extern bool IsCredMatch(const CredentialCondition *limit, const CredentialInfoHal *credentialInfo);
44 extern bool IsUserMatch(const CredentialCondition *limit, const UserInfo *user);
45 extern ResultCode TraverseCredentialList(const CredentialCondition *limit, const LinkedList *credentialList,
504 CredentialCondition limit = {}; in HWTEST_F() local
505 SetCredentialConditionTemplateId(&limit, templateId2); in HWTEST_F()
506 EXPECT_FALSE(IsCredMatch(&limit, &credInfo)); in HWTEST_F()
515 CredentialCondition limit = {}; in HWTEST_F() local
516 SetCredentialConditionExecutorSensorHint(&limit, 0); in HWTEST_F()
517 EXPECT_FALSE(IsCredMatch(&limit, &credInfo)); in HWTEST_F()
518 SetCredentialConditionExecutorSensorHint(&limit, excutorSensorHint in HWTEST_F()
530 CredentialCondition limit = {}; HWTEST_F() local
548 CredentialCondition limit = {}; HWTEST_F() local
566 CredentialCondition limit = {}; HWTEST_F() local
586 CredentialCondition limit = {}; HWTEST_F() local
[all...]
/drivers/hdf_core/framework/tools/hdi-gen/util/
H A Dstring_helper.cpp17 std::vector<std::string> StringHelper::Split(std::string sources, const std::string &limit) in Split() argument
24 if (limit.empty()) { in Split()
30 size_t pos = sources.find(limit, begin); in Split()
36 begin = pos + limit.size(); in Split()
37 pos = sources.find(limit, begin); in Split()
H A Dstring_helper.h20 static std::vector<std::string> Split(std::string sources, const std::string &limit);
/drivers/peripheral/user_auth/hdi_service/database/src/
H A Didm_database.c781 IAM_STATIC bool IsCredMatch(const CredentialCondition *limit, const CredentialInfoHal *credentialInfo) in IsCredMatch() argument
783 if ((limit->conditionFactor & CREDENTIAL_CONDITION_CREDENTIAL_ID) != 0 && in IsCredMatch()
784 limit->credentialId != credentialInfo->credentialId) { in IsCredMatch()
788 if ((limit->conditionFactor & CREDENTIAL_CONDITION_NEED_CACHE_PIN) == 0) { in IsCredMatch()
792 if ((limit->conditionFactor & CREDENTIAL_CONDITION_AUTH_TYPE) != 0 && in IsCredMatch()
793 limit->authType != credentialInfo->authType) { in IsCredMatch()
797 if ((limit->conditionFactor & CREDENTIAL_CONDITION_TEMPLATE_ID) != 0 && in IsCredMatch()
798 limit->templateId != credentialInfo->templateId) { in IsCredMatch()
801 if ((limit->conditionFactor & CREDENTIAL_CONDITION_SENSOR_HINT) != 0 && in IsCredMatch()
802 limit in IsCredMatch()
813 IsUserMatch(const CredentialCondition *limit, const UserInfo *user) IsUserMatch() argument
822 TraverseCredentialList(const CredentialCondition *limit, const LinkedList *credentialList, LinkedList *credListGet) TraverseCredentialList() argument
858 QueryCredentialLimit(const CredentialCondition *limit) QueryCredentialLimit() argument
[all...]
/drivers/peripheral/wlan/chip/hdi_service/
H A Dwifi_chip.cpp224 for (const auto& limit : combination.limits) { in ExpandIfaceCombinations()
225 for (uint32_t i = 0; i < limit.ifaceNum; i++) { in ExpandIfaceCombinations()
226 numExpandedCombos *= limit.types.size(); in ExpandIfaceCombinations()
240 for (const auto& limit : combination.limits) { in ExpandIfaceCombinations()
241 for (uint32_t i = 0; i < limit.ifaceNum; i++) { in ExpandIfaceCombinations()
242 span /= limit.types.size(); in ExpandIfaceCombinations()
245 limit.types[(k / span) % limit.types.size()]; in ExpandIfaceCombinations()
/drivers/hdf_core/adapter/uhdf2/hdi/test/smq_test/
H A Dsmq_test.cpp57 static std::vector<std::string> Split(const std::string &src, const std::string &limit) in Split() argument
64 if (limit.empty()) { in Split()
70 size_t pos = src.find(limit, begin); in Split()
76 begin = pos + limit.size(); in Split()
77 pos = src.find(limit, begin); in Split()
/drivers/peripheral/user_auth/hdi_service/database/inc/
H A Didm_database.h59 LinkedList *QueryCredentialLimit(const CredentialCondition *limit);

Completed in 6 milliseconds